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about banking in Boyne Falls, Michigan

What are the best options for banking in Boyne Falls if I prefer in-person service at a local branch?

For in-person banking in Boyne Falls, your primary options are Lake-Osceola State Bank, which has deep roots in Northern Michigan communities, and North Country Credit Union, which offers member-focused service. Huntington Bank also maintains a presence in the region, though their nearest physical branch may require a short drive to a neighboring town like Petoskey or Boyne City. Many residents appreciate Lake-Osceola State Bank for its local decision-making and community involvement specific to the Boyne Falls area.

How can I access cash or ATM services conveniently in Boyne Falls?

While Boyne Falls is a smaller community, you can find ATMs at the Lake-Osceola State Bank branch located in town. North Country Credit Union members can use shared branching ATMs through the CO-OP network, which may include locations at local retailers. For Huntington Bank customers, the nearest ATM might be in nearby Boyne City or Petoskey. Many local businesses also offer cash back with debit card purchases, which is a popular way to access cash without ATM fees.

Are there banks in Boyne Falls that understand the financial needs of seasonal workers and tourism industry employees?

Yes, local financial institutions in Boyne Falls are particularly attuned to seasonal employment patterns due to the area's strong tourism economy. Lake-Osceola State Bank and North Country Credit Union both offer specialized services for seasonal workers, including flexible savings programs that help manage income fluctuations between busy and off-seasons. They also provide financial counseling tailored to hospitality and recreation industry workers who may experience variable income throughout the year.

What banking services are available for small business owners in Boyne Falls, particularly those in tourism or outdoor recreation?

Local banks in Boyne Falls offer specialized small business services perfect for the area's tourism and outdoor recreation economy. Lake-Osceola State Bank provides business loans specifically designed for seasonal businesses, equipment financing for ski resorts or golf courses, and merchant services for retail establishments. North Country Credit Union offers business checking accounts with lower fees for small operations and lines of credit that can help cover off-season expenses. Both institutions understand the unique cash flow patterns of Northern Michigan tourism businesses.

How do I handle banking needs during Boyne Falls' harsh winter months when travel might be difficult?

During Northern Michigan winters, all local banks in Boyne Falls emphasize robust digital banking options. Lake-Osceola State Bank, North Country Credit Union, and Huntington Bank all offer comprehensive mobile banking apps with mobile check deposit, bill pay, and transfer capabilities. Many also provide extended customer service hours by phone for winter emergencies. For cash needs during severe weather, planning ahead by visiting the local Lake-Osceola State Bank ATM or getting cash back at grocery stores like the Boyne Falls Trading Post can help you avoid travel during dangerous conditions.

Finding the Right Bank Branches Near Me in Boyne Falls, Michigan

Expert insights about banking in Boyne Falls

Living in a close-knit community like Boyne Falls means valuing convenience and personal service, especially when it comes to managing your money. If you've recently searched for "bank branches near me," you know that having local access to financial services is about more than just geography—it's about finding a partner that understands the rhythm of life in Northern Michigan. Fortunately, Boyne Falls and the immediate surrounding area are served by a few trusted financial institutions that combine local presence with modern banking needs.

For many residents, the most direct local option is the Lake-Osceola State Bank branch. As a community bank deeply rooted in the region, they offer the classic in-person service that builds relationships. Walking into their branch, you're likely to be greeted by name, making them an excellent choice for personal loans, mortgage advice tailored to our local real estate market, or simply for those who prefer to do their banking face-to-face with professionals who know the community. Their focus on the local economy is a significant benefit for small business owners or anyone looking for a truly personalized banking experience.

Just a short drive away, North Country Credit Union provides a strong member-owned alternative. Credit unions like North Country often offer competitive rates on loans, lower fees, and a focus on serving their members rather than shareholders. This can be particularly advantageous for auto loans, especially with our seasonal weather considerations, or for first-time homebuyers navigating the market. Their digital services are robust, but they maintain physical branches to serve members who appreciate the credit union philosophy combined with local accessibility.

For those who travel more frequently within Michigan or the Midwest, the regional presence of Huntington Bank can be a major convenience. With a broader network of ATMs and branches, Huntington is a solid fit for individuals and families who might be in Petoskey, Charlevoix, or downstate on a regular basis. They typically offer a wide array of digital banking tools and national services, which can be helpful if your financial life extends beyond our zip code. Checking their specific Boyne City or Petoskey branch hours before you go is always a good idea.

Choosing the right branch comes down to your personal habits. Do you value a hyper-local relationship above all? A community bank or credit union might be your best fit. Does your lifestyle require a wider ATM network? A regional bank could offer that flexibility. We recommend visiting in person. Take a few minutes to stop by each institution, ask about their most popular checking accounts, fees for basic services, and their specific offerings for local residents. In Boyne Falls, you have the privilege of choosing from institutions that provide both local charm and comprehensive services, ensuring your money is managed right here in the community you call home.
